Output 22667ee10b61013fb8c604b7ec31752bd630a7e26f926c99546c2ac348255e48:38

value
14819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20df83cb547fb671d37f2e52517e49c41d1506bb OP_EQUAL
address
34gqJmHc3fUeWSU4Eju1WJ2Jhi7zJo4CPq
transaction
22667ee10b61013fb8c604b7ec31752bd630a7e26f926c99546c2ac348255e48
confirmations
211343
spent
true